How to Convert
To convert Kilobyte (KB) to Gibibyte (GiB), multiply the value by 9.313226e-7. For example, to convert 5 Kilobytes to Gibibytes, you multiply 5 by 9.313226e-7, which equals 0.000005 GiB.
